Posted on Judicial Watch-On September 16, 2011:

In the latest scandal to rock Obamacare, a new federal probe reveals the administration withheld crucial information from Congress about a costly healthcare entitlement program that it knew was fiscally unsustainable.

It marks the latest exposé of the secrecy that has prevailed throughout the president’s hostile takeover of the nation’s healthcare system. Last year Judicial Watch obtained alarming documents regarding closed-door healthcare meetings with Vice President Joe Biden, Health Secretary Kathleen Sebelius, House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id, Obamacare Czar Nancy-Ann Min DeParle and union officials.  

Just a few days ago JW made public thousands of pages of additional documents involving the administration’s secretive process in granting waivers exempting companies and unions from inconvenient provisions of Obamacare. As of July 2011, 1,472 one-year waivers and 106 three-year waivers were granted, covering some 3.4 million enrollees, more than half of which belong to unions. Yet, according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, union members account for only about 12% of the total workforce.

This week’s Obamacare scandal du jour comes from a congressional panel that concludes the administration lied to push a costly long-term care program known as Community Living Assistance Services and Supports (CLASS). Internal documents obtained by lawmakers from a committee of House and Senate Republicans reveal officials in Obama’s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) were acutely aware that the program was unsustainable and suppressed the information from Congress and the public.

The bicameral committee lists its findings in a scathing report that says HHS knew CLASS was likely to collapse as it pushed hard to pass it. While senior HHS officials publicly confirmed that CLASS was solvent, they privately called it “a recipe for disaster” in internal communications obtained as part of the probe. In fact, they had been warned by federal healthcare experts that the entitlement program would likely require a federal bailout or another insurance mandate.  

CLASS is supposed to provide long-term care insurance, including nursing home payments and in-home nursing care. Benefits are supposed to be funded with contributors’ premiums and not taxpayer money. However, under the current structure, it would need more enrollees (234 million) than the entire American workforce. Internal communications released this week indicate CLASS would essentially require federal subsidies or a mandate forcing all workers to pay into the government’s new program.”

Note:  The following website reveals Health Care for America Now (HCAN), which is a George Soros funded organization that was established in early 2009, and describes itself as a “national grassroots campaign of more than 1,000 organizations in 46 states representing 30 million people” who believe that “our government’s responsibility is to guarantee quality affordable health care for everyone in America and it must play a central role in regulating, financing, and providing health coverage …” Specifically, HCAN supports a “single payer” model where the federal government would be in charge of financing and administering the entire U.S. healthcare system.

HCAN’s strategy is to achieve such a system incrementally, first by implementing “the public option”—i.e., a government insurance agency to “compete” with private insurers, so that Americans will be “no longer at the mercy of the private insurance industry.” Because such a government agency would not need to show a profit in order to remain in business, and because it could tax and regulate its private competitors in whatever fashion it pleased, this “public option” would soon force private insurers out of the industry.

Former Vermont Governor Howard Dean announced HCAN’s mission on the first night of the annual “America’s Future Now!” conference hosted in June 2009 by the Campaign for America’s Future, where Dean pledged to spend up to $82 million to advance the cause of socialized medicine.



Effective at mobilizing large numbers of demonstrators who share its healthcare ideals, HCAN rallied 15,000 people in Washington, DC in April 2009, another 10,000 there in June 2009, and—in collaboration with the Maine People’s Alliance—hundreds more in three Maine cities the month after that. In addition to organizing and funding local demonstrations such as these, HCAN devoted significant financial resources to such initiatives as advertising in regional and national television and print media, and to establishing a major presence in the new media world of the Internet, blogs, and text messaging.

Most of HCAN’s component organizations have no experience or expertise in health care, and virtually all have received large, tax-exempt grants from leftist billionaire financiers like George Soros and Teresa Heinz Kerry. The public demonstrations for health-care reform that HCAN has organized are largely Soros-financed operations. In August 2009, Soros pledged $5 million to HCAN.

The HCAN Steering Committee is composed of the following organizations: ACORN; the AFL-CIO; the AFSCME; the American Federation of Teachers; Americans United for Change; the Campaign for America’s Future; the Center for American Progress Action Fund; the Campaign for Community Change (the so-called "action center" of the Center for Community Change); the Children’s Defense Fund Action Council; the Communications Workers of America; the United Automobile, Aerospace & Agricultural Implement Workers of America (UAW); MoveOn.org; the NAACP; theNational Council of La Raza; the National Education Association; the National Women’s Law Center; the Service Employees International Union (SEIU); the United Food and Commercial Workers Union; USAction; Women’s Voices, Women’s Vote; and Working America.
